What is the CUB?

The CUB is a modern innovation of the traditional birth stool and the widely used birth ball. Its innovative design supports all of the advantages of an active labor and an upright position for birth.

Lightweight, adaptable, comfortable and easy to clean, it needs no special equipment and can be used in any environment. The CUB is a simple, easy to use invention that can help to decrease common obstetric complications, reducing emergency intervention and cesarean section rates.

Where can the CUB support be used?

The CUB can be used in hospitals, for home births or in a birth center. Lightweight and portable the CUB can be moved to wherever it is needed quickly and easily.

The CUB is a comfortable, versatile, inflatable support designed to help mothers adopt and maintain positions that are physically the most helpful for her and her baby during labor and birth.


When the mother is in an upright position it can help the baby to be in the best (easiest) position for birth, making more space within her pelvis than if she semi-sitting or lying on her back on a bed.

Current research has shown that this can make labor shorter and giving birth easier as well as increase safety for the mother her baby by reducing the risks of complications during birth. The CUB can be used throughout labor as a comfortable support, either to sit on, rest on or lean over as well as to give birth to the baby on; suitable for use in maternity hospitals, birth centers or at homebirths.

CANADIAN DUTY Due to NAFTA, products made in the USA and CANADA are exempt from Duty Taxes. As of 2010, 6.5% Duty was charged on all items made in countries other than the USA and CANADA. Please check with the Border Agency for current Duty charges.

All of our Pools and Custom Fit Liners are made in China. Our Disposable Liners are made in the USA, so they are exempt from Duty. Most of the items in our Kits are also made in China.
